AppearanceThe jaguars are very

big. A jaguar is strong. A jaguar has a thick tail. Jaguars have big heads. A jaguar has big jaws.

Page 7: Jaguar in the Rainforest

HabitatJaguars live in South

America. Jaguars also live in Central America. Jaguars live in the understory. Jaguars live in the rainforest.

Page 8: Jaguar in the Rainforest

DietJaguars eat fish

and turtles. Jaguars eat a lot of things. Jaguars eat deer. Jaguars also eat caimans.
